ADAS Levels Explained


What is ADAS
ADAS standas for Autonomous Driver Assistant System. ADAS is an active and passive safety system developed to reduce human errors while driving. It assists the driver to prevent car accidents and serious impacts of those can't be avoided.

Who has categorised ADAS
Actually adas is categorised by an association called SAE, Society of Automotive Engineers. This is a global association of more than 128,000 engineers related to automobile and aerospace engineering.

How ADAS is categorised
ADAS is categorised into 6 Levels depending on level of automation. The levels starts from Level 0 and goes up to Level 5. Level 0 ADAS has actually no automation, It comprises only passive features like park assist, lane departure warning, traffic sign recognition, ABS etc. In Level 0 ADAS, the vehicle has a bunch of sensors who only provides surrounding data to driver but can't take any driving control by itself.

Level 1 ADAS can take control of only one thing, either lateral or longitudinal. The vehicle can brake and accelerate automatically or it can steer left or right automatically. But can't do both acceleration-braking and steering automatically. It comprises features like brake assist, adaptive cruise control or lane keep assist. Or if the vehicle can read the speed limit and slow down to match in case of over speeding.

Level 2 ADAS can take control of two things, lateral and longitudinal. It can do both acceleration-braking and lane keeping simultaneously. It comprises features like brake assist, adaptive cruise control and lane keep assistant. Level 3 ADAS is actually automatic. Along with automatic control of all sides, the Level 3 ADAS has decision making capability. It can read surrounding and make overtakes at suitable situation.

Level 4 and level 5 ADAS are properly automatic driving systems. Level 4 ADAS can take you through heavy city traffic automatically, but still a driver is required to take control at tricky situation. That's why steering wheel and accelerator - brake puddles are provided. Level 5 ADAS doesn't have steering wheel and puddles. We can count all seats as passanger seats. Actually level 4 and level 5 ADAS are concept.
